How Rekcin 250mg Tablet works:
The antibiotic, Rekcin 250mg Tablet, inhibits bacterial growth by disrupting the production of vital proteins. This mechanism effectively halts bacterial proliferation and prevents infection dissemination.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Combining Rekcin 250mg Tablet and alcohol is not advisable.
PregnancyS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
The use of Rekcin 250mg tablets during pregnancy is typically deemed safe. Preclinical trials in animals revealed minimal or no harmful consequences for the fetus; nevertheless, research involving pregnant women is scarce.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
The medication Rekcin 250mg Tablet is considered safe for breastfeeding mothers. Research in humans indicates minimal drug transfer to breast milk, posing no significant risk to the infant. However, minor side effects such as diarrhea or a rash are possible in the baby.
DrivingSAFE
Driving ability is typically unaffected by Rekcin 250mg Tablets.
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
The 250mg Rekcin Tablet can be used safely by individuals with kidney disease; dosage modification is not necessary. Nevertheless, disclose any kidney condition to your physician, as this medication might impair hearing in those with severe renal impairment.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Rekcin 250mg tablets, as dosage modification may be necessary. A physician's consultation is advised. Ototoxicity is a potential adverse effect in individuals with liver disease taking this medication.
What if you forget to take Rekcin 250mg Tablet :
Should you forget a Rekcin 250mg Tablet dose, administer it promptly.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ed one and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
